Nicholas Krgovich- Boss Tape
Few artists make obsession sound this gentle, but on this homespun tribute, Vancouver multi-instrumentalist Nicholas Krgovich trades Bruce Springsteen’s arena-sized sweep for bass clarinet sighs, hushed percussion, and sketches captured in the afterglow of a concert memory, tracing a career-spanning path from Born in the U.S.A. to the weathered corners of The Ghost of Tom Joad. What began as a quick set of guide recordings becomes a fan’s reverie where The Boss’ songs are carefully folded into Krgovich’s own soft-focus world.
